Master Linux, Termux, and Git, all in one place. DevCommand is a structured learning app for understanding command-line tools used in Linux, Termux, and GitHub, whether you're a student, developer, or Android user exploring the terminal for the first time.

WHY DEVCOMMAND?
Most command references are just long lists of text. DevCommand organizes commands by category, explains what each one does in plain language, and gives real usage examples so you understand the command instead of memorizing it.

WHAT YOU'LL LEARN
Linux Commands Navigate the file system, manage files and directories, control permissions, monitor processes, and handle networking, from basics like ls, cd, and mkdir to advanced topics like piping, redirection, and shell scripting.

Termux Commands Set up and use Termux on Android, install packages with pkg and apt, manage storage access, run scripts, and use Termux as a lightweight development environment on your phone.
Git & GitHub Commands Understand version control from the ground up: initializing repositories, committing changes, branching, merging, working with remotes, and collaborating on GitHub using pull requests and issues.

KEY FEATURES
• Categorized command library, commands grouped by topic instead of one long unsorted list • Plain-language explanations for every command, including when to use it • Search functionality to quickly find the exact command you need • Copy-to-clipboard for instant use without retyping • Beginner to advanced learning paths • Works offline, no internet connection required • Clean, distraction-free interface built for quick reference • Regularly updated content, with new commands and categories added over time

WHO IS THIS APP FOR?
• Students learning Linux or command-line basics • Android users setting up Termux who want a reliable reference • Developers who want a quick Git/GitHub reference • Anyone preparing for interviews or coursework involving Linux fundamentals • Admins who want a mobile-friendly command reference

HOW IT WORKS
Open the app, pick a category (Linux, Termux, or Git) and browse commands organized by difficulty and use case. Each entry explains the syntax, what it does, and a practical example. Use the search bar to jump straight to a specific command, or bookmark the ones you use most.
